I've read some of the flex documentation and it says that you can make
it generate reentrant scanners which are threadsafe but that have a
slightly different interface. However I'm already having some trouble
compiling a generated normal scanner based on the eio/exolex.l file. So
either different versions of flex generate a different API or I'm
generating with the wrong flex options or extra code was added to the
generated files afterwards or something else. I have flex 2.5.35 and
I've tried some different options:
* flex -o eio/libexo.cc --skel=eio/exolex.cc eio/exolex.l
* flex -o eio/libexo.cc --header-file=eio/libexo.h eio/exolex.l
* flex -o eio/libexo.cc --header-file=eio/libexo.h
--skel=eio/exolex.cc eio/exolex.l
but they all failed to compile or link. I never get flex errors. Anyone
have an idea of how the original code was generated?
